## What's installed (15 skills)

| Skill | Source |
| --- | --- |
| **diagnose** | Router across all 14 — start here when you don't know where to start |
| mom-test | *The Mom Test* — Rob Fitzpatrick |
| four-steps | *The Four Steps to the Epiphany* — Steve Blank |
| lean-startup | *The Lean Startup* — Eric Ries |
| obviously-awesome | *Obviously Awesome* — April Dunford |
| crossing-the-chasm | *Crossing the Chasm* — Geoffrey Moore |
| blue-ocean-strategy | *Blue Ocean Strategy* — Kim & Mauborgne |
| monetizing-innovation | *Monetizing Innovation* — Ramanujam & Tacke |
| spin-selling | *SPIN Selling* — Neil Rackham |
| 100m-offers | *$100M Offers* — Alex Hormozi |
| 100m-leads | *$100M Leads* — Alex Hormozi |
| influence | *Influence* — Robert Cialdini |
| traction | *Traction* — Weinberg & Mares |
| storybrand | *Building a StoryBrand* — Donald Miller |
| made-to-stick | *Made to Stick* — Chip & Dan Heath |

Skills live as plain files under `~/.claude/skills/`. Read them. Edit them. They're yours after fork.
